Entry-level PCD CDM8635 lands on US Cellular
In an era where more people are jumping up towards calling smartphones their handset of choice, there will still be the market for inexpensive basic phones that offer the most basic of functions to consumers who don't rely too much on them. US Cellular has recently grabbed the PCD CDM8635 which will suffice for consumers looking for an inexpensive mobile solution that isn't close to being as intricate as some of today's modern smartphones. It features a 2.2” TFT main display, 1.5” mono LCD external display, 1.3-megapixel camera, voice dialing, and noise suppression – all of the wonderful features one would expect with any flip-like handset nowadays. The handset should be making its way to stores and its online website, however, pricing for this basic handset has yet to be officially announced.
